## TICKET-4471: Signature check failing on AddrSnap widget bundle

Hey, flagging this for security review. The AddrSnap address-autocomplete widget (v2.9) fails signature verification on the CDN edge after yesterday's publish. Looks like the bundle was re-minified post-signing by the Pelora build step, so the digest no longer matches. Not a compromise as far as we can tell, but please confirm. Fix is to move minification before signing and republish. For reference, verification is currently pinned to the key below.

release key, taweg-kagef: bky19_t68ygELm33qLigEt8yG

Subject: Memtrace cut-over complete

Team,

Cut-over to Memtrace v2 for GPU memory profiling finished last night. Old v1 agents are disabled; any tickets referencing v1 dashboards should be closed as resolved-by-migration. Sampling overhead is now under 2% and allocation traces include kernel names. Known gap: profiles older than 30 days were not migrated. Point customers at the v2 docs for setup questions. For reference when troubleshooting, the agent now runs with the following configuration.

settings of bagaf-bawip:
[aldax]
port = 5000
region = south-4
host = aldax.brasklabs.corp
team = brivan
timeout_ms = 2000
retries = 2

☐ Before rotating the Tocksweep scheduler keys, confirm the cron drift investigation is closed: support should verify that no jobs on the Hallin cluster are still firing more than 90 seconds late, and that the clock-sync fix has been deployed to every worker. Attach the final drift report to the ceremony record. When both checks pass, unseal the rotation workstation using the recovery passphrase noted immediately below this item.

recovery phrase for kagep-kadug: praox-wenael